Output dd05a76226090a5e19654c1969a5d59228517353af7ca991dfb2d7ca35a945dd:0

value
858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d0a0e63a71d047bc8a3cb27862c63b9517b255c4bbfc68520dd5e8563b407bf5
address
tb1p6zswvwn36prmez3ukfux933mj5tmy4wyh07xs5sd6h59vw6q006sg78d6n
transaction
dd05a76226090a5e19654c1969a5d59228517353af7ca991dfb2d7ca35a945dd
confirmations
70750
spent
true